Lux Halloway's point of view. .

"Bye, Miss Halloway!" Anthony, a cute little five year old boy, grinned as he bounced out of the room with his spiderman painting in hand. I waved at him with a beaming smile, then waved at his mother.

"See you Money, Miss Halloway!" Alisha, another cute little five year old girl, grinned as she pulled her oversized princess backpack onto her back.

"Yes you will sweetheart, and remember to practise your counting!" I grinned, watching her nod before darting towards her aunt who was collecting her.

"Miss Halloway," Julian, an adorable little boy who was slightly less fortunate than the other students, spoke. I crouched down to his level and smiled.

"What is it sweetie?"

"Thank you for giving me the crayons" he said politely. "and for helping me colour in."

I smiled lightly, "You don't need to thank me sweetheart, you just have fun colouring in, okay? Maybe next Friday you can draw me a picture and I can hang it on the doodle wall." I brushed his dirty blonde hair from his eyes.

"Really?" He gasped, his eyes sparkling in delight. I nodded and grinned at his priceless expression. "thanks Miss! You're the bestest!"

"Julian!" Megan, his mother, called as she rushed to the gates. Her breathing slowed once she saw he wasn't alone. "come on baby."

"Bye, Miss Halloway!" he grinned before rushing in the direction of his mother.

Megan looked towards me, smiling and mouthing a quick 'thank you' before wrapping his arm around her sons shoulders and guiding him back in the direction she had previously ran from.

I re-entered my silent classroom, the smell of paint and crayons lingering in the air and made my way to the cluttered desk. As I sat down and tidied the scattered papers into piles, my cell buzzed from inside the closed drawer.

Hayley Bieber calling. . .

I accepted the call and held it too my ear, "Hello?"

"Hi Lux!" Hayley's cheery voice floated through the speaker. "am I calling at a bad time?"

"No, I'm just clearing up my classroom before I leave." I replied, balancing my iphone between my shoulder and ear as my hands grasped the untidy papers. "do you need something?"

"Not really, I was just checking in and seeing how you are," she said softly. It was quite obvious that she was hiding something and I had a small idea of what that was.

"I was actually going to call you when I got home," I told her, "this time two weeks ago, doctors were trying to impregnate me with a baby. I think it's time I took a test to see if it worked.."

A window-shattering squeal rang through my ears, my skull being rattled by the loud noise. Holding the phone at least eight inches away, I giggled as she continued to squeal in delight.

"Oh my god, are you serious!" She squeaked, a mumble interrupted me from talking back. "it's Lux, she's going to take a pregnancy test!" staying silent, she then turned her attention back to me. "sorry, Justin wanted to know why I was squealing like a pig. Oh my god, Lux, this is amazing! When are you going to take one?"

"Well I was thinking about taking it tonight, if you and Justin want to be there then you can." I said,

"Oh Lux, that would be amazing if we could." She sighed happily, "Whatever time you want to take one, then call us and we'll be straight there."

"How about you both come over for dinner tonight? That way you'll be able to see my home, meet Jake and already be there for when I take it." I mumbled, standing up and grabbing my bag.

"I'll ask Justin. Hey babe, Lux invited us to dinner tonight at her place, you wanna go?" She said, as I locked up my classroom and began walking towards the exit. "He said yes, if it's alright with you."

"That's perfect, I'll see you both about 7 then?"

"Perfect!"

* * *


"What's cooking, good looking." I smirked, waving my arms around the bulky chest of my attractive boyfriend. I could feel his chest vibrate with laughter, his stirring motions slowing down before he turned around and smiled dreamily down at me.

"Not much, buttercup" He smirked back. "what time are they coming at?"

"I said seven," I replied, my chin resting in the center of his defined chest. "I'm taking a test tonight."

Jake nodded but said nothing. He wasn't particularly thrilled at the news about myself having a baby for another couple, but he wasn't disowning me either. Reaching up and putting a reassuring peck on his plush lips, he kissed back within a split second. But a knock on the front door interrupted us both.

"That's them," I whispered, suddenly feeling my stomach twist with nerves.

Jake kissed my lips again, "You'll be fine, just go answer and I'll be out in a sec."

Nodding, I spun on my heel and headed out of the kitchen and towards the door. As I pulled it open and spotted the two loved-up people in front of me, my nerves got heavier and the doubts got stronger.

"Hi," I grinned, trying my best to conceal my emotions. "come on in, Jake's just making dinner- he'll be out in a second."

"Well, we didn't exactly know what to buy you since you mightn't be allowed champagne," Hayley said, "so we brought flowers instead." thrusting a bouquet of colourful flowers in my direction, I smiled and took them from her slim hands.

"Thank you, you didn't need to do that though." I replied, "go and make yourself comfortable, I'll just put these in a vase."

With their hands still grasped in each others, they headed towards the couches and sat down, taking in the surroundings of my decent apartment. I sat the flowers in the empty vase that sat on the breakfast bar, making a mental note to fix them later.

"How've you been?" Justin asked, smiling and smoothing his thumb along his fiancee's knuckles. I nodded and sat down on the single chair.

"Good, busy with work and everything. I'm sorry I haven't been able to get a day to sit down with you both and talk a little more about the situation." I apologised.

"Don't worry about it, we know you've got a full-time job to concentrate on." he smiled,

"Hey," Jake breathed, walking into the living area. "Sorry, I've been preparing dinner. I'm Jake by the way." he held his hand out to Justin who shook it and introduced himself while Hayley copied his actions. "I'd love to stay and chat but I don't think you'd want to eat burnt food."

And within seconds, he walked back into the kitchen and started slaving again.

"He's a perfectionist, he'd beat himself up for a week if something was to go wrong with dinner." I giggled, "I was thinking, after dinner and everything is cleaned up, I could go do a test then.."

Hayley nodded eagerly. "Whatever is comfortable with you."

"I've been looking at tests on the internet, y'know, to see what the best one was to get. I got a clearblue one, it can tell as early as a week if a woman is pregnant or not." I explained, "then I've to make an appointment with my doctor to have blood samples to confirm the pregnancy. If I am pregnant, I'll be due to go to my first scan between ten and fourteen weeks."

"I want to be there," Hayley pipped, "at every single scan, every single appointment, I want to be there."

"Hayls' why don't you just calm down a bit.." Justin murmured, "we don't even know if she's pregnant. Don't be going and making plans just yet."

"But I've already got everything planned," she whispered, looking towards him with puppy dog eyes. Thankfully before the conversation could go any further, Jake came to the rescue with two bowls of steaming hot tomato soup.

"Would you all like to come and take your seats?" He announced, setting the two bowls down on the brown and lime green table mats. I jumped up, walking quickly to the table but yet still in earshot to hear the whispered conversation between them both.

"Will you stop, you're planning to far ahead." Justin spoke.

"I don't care, it's going to be my child so I can be protective over it." Hayley snapped back.

* * *


"This is great, Jake." Justin complemented, cutting into his chicken. "I'm picky about foods but I gotta hand it to ya', this is amazing."

"Thanks mate." Jake grinned, he loved getting compliments on his cooking.

"Are you a chef or something?"

Jake chuckled and nodded, "Yeah, I'm the manager of Daniel's on 65th. It's actually my fathers restaurant."

"That's a great restaurant, dude." Justin said, "I've been there a few times with my team."

"Next time you come, let me know and I'll throw in a few free dishes." Jake smiled.

"Man, you don't need to do that. I'm already asking a lot from your girlfriend, I don't want to ask much from you either." Justin quickly spoke, I could hear him hiss out and shoot a glare in Hayley's direction. He set his knife down and reached down under the table, almost like he was rubbing his shinn. Did Hayley just kick him?

Jake however shook his head, "Don't worry about it, just let me know and I'll inform the staff."

"Thanks man" Justin grinned, raising his hand and clasping it around Jake's from across the table. I smiled at them both and continued eating my healthy selection of steamed vegetables.

"So, Jake," Hayley started, "how do you feel about Lux having a baby for us?"

Jake shrugged, "I can't say I'm over the moon but I'm happy that she's helping you both. Lux and I have agreed that we aren't ready for a child of our own just yet."

"He just needs to prepare to live with a pregnant lady." I giggled.

"A very hormonal and emotional pregnant lady," Hayley added.

"I don't have a problem with the hormonal part." Jake smirked, making me nudge my elbow roughly into his side. Justin burst out laughing. "I'm obviously kidding babe.." he paused and brought his drink to his lips, "kind off."

I rolled my eyes and sipped at my water, trying my best to stay still as Jake's hand slithered around my waist and tried to pull me in his direction.

"Please excuse my boyfriend, he has a very British sense of humour." I said.

"We don't mind," Hayley giggled. "you'll have to excuse Justin though, he doesn't quite get British humour."

"They have a weird way of sarcasm!" Justin exclaimed,

"As much as I would love to continue this conversation, I need to use the restroom. Excuse me." I said, standing up and leaving the table with all eyes following my every move. From the cabinet under the sink, I pulled out the slim blue and white box, taking out the white stick and reading the small printed instructions.

With each instruction followed in the correct order, I sat on the counter and stared down at the white stick sitting beside the sink. My stomach turning unpleasantly, my heart rate increasing dramatically and the endless amount of thoughts circling my brain.

Instruction 6: Read result after five minutes.

Those five minutes seemed like forever, every second felt like a minute, every minute felt like an hour until the beeping from the set alarm on my phone. My breathing hitched in my throat, my eyes squeezing shut before opening slowly to read the small window area.

My feet dragged along the floor, the laughter filling my ears as I walked down the forever long hallway until I reached the end.

"There you are, we thought you fell asleep." Jake joked, laughing slightly before turning serious. "babe? Are you okay?"

I nodded faintly and pulled the stick out from behind my back, my eyes glossing in sticky tears. Hayley held her hand over her mouth, Justin's face slowly dropped.

"Is that a test?" Hayley whispered in shock. I nodded.

"And?" Justin gulped.

I breathed out, a warm tear leaking from my left orb and trickling down my cheek. All for the right reasons. "You're going to be parents."
